Great Web Sites for Kids
This online directory includes hundreds of links to commendable Web sites for children.
Grade Level: Pre-K-2, 3-5, 6-8

CONTENT:
This site from The Association for Library Service to Children (ALSC) offers an online directory of hundreds of links to commendable Web sites for children. The sites have been evaluated by a committee of librarians and each must meet strict criteria before it can be included on the site.
SITE DESIGN:
The site is simply designed and well organized. Web sites are grouped into broad categories and listed on the main page. Specific pages can be located by clicking the search page and searching by intended audience, by keyword, or by URL.
 

REVIEW:
Great Sites for Kids has been around for a while and just keeps getting better. It is continually being maintained and updated by the ALSCs Great Web Sites for Kids Committee. Each site is put through a rigorous evaluation before being added to the directory. Sites are judged on such criteria as authorship, purpose, design and stability, and content. Sites are organized by subject categories including animals, literature and languages, mathematics and computers, the arts, history and biography, sciences, social sciences, and the reference desk. All the listed sites are appropriate for children up to age fourteen. A special section lists sites that are of interest to parents, teachers, and caregivers.
